Agreed. This would be a nice feature. Similar to how the water dashboard now has individual sensors. Those work great and I think the architecture could be applied here as well. I know my total gas use, I have the rating for my furnace, I can make an educated guess for when the water heater is running, and that leaves just the oven/range. Would be nice to have per-device readings to track these. |

While I have a single gas meter, I use the fact that my gas boiler is either used for hot water or for heating to create 2 virtual meters. This has been working for more than 4 years without issue, and this provide very useful information about my usage.
It would be even better to have the data available directly into the energy dashboard. For that, as a first step, I would like to add these virtual gas meters as individual downstream gas meter in home assistant. This is however not possible for gas meters, while it is possible for some time for electricity meter and more recently for water meters.
As I understand, this first require an architectural discussion first, that's why I am starting this discussion.
